Offer Description
The post-doc will lead a project aimed at characterizing the interactions between effector proteins of the Shigella bacteria and the proteins of the host cell associated with the phagocytosis vacuole.
The recruited person will work on in vitro models of epithelial cell cultures infected by bacteria, bacterial extracts or purified compounds. The complexes stabilized by chemical bridging will be analyzed by mass spectrometry.
The post-doc will analyze the effects linked to these interactions on the intracellular replication of bacteria by fluorescence microscopy.

The main research theme of the I2BC laboratory concerns the characterization of the integrated functioning of the cell and in particular the understanding of the processes which, at the molecular level, govern the organization and overall physiology of the cell.
Researchers carry out their work on different organisms (from viruses to human cells) or on complexes reconstituted in vitro, at different scales and under various physiological conditions.
The Department of Cellular Biology within the I2BC includes eight teams which study the molecular actors and mechanisms which govern biogenesis, the organization and maintenance of specialized structures and compartments of the cell, intracellular trafficking and exchanges between compartments, the actin cytoskeleton in physiological and pathological conditions.
The CaSMI (Calcium signaling and Microbial Infections) team associated with the Department of Cellular Biology studies the interactions between pathogenic bacteria and host cell leading to the crossing of the intestinal barrier in the case of the enteroinvasive bacteria Shigella and the blood-brain barrier by the pneumococcus .
